Midstate Independent Living Choices Inc

Organization Overview

Midstate Independent Living Choices Inc is located in Stevens Point, WI. The organization was established in 2000. According to its NTEE Classification (P80) the organization is classified as: Centers to Support the Independence of Specific Populations, under the broad grouping of Human Services and related organizations. As of 06/2021, Midstate Independent Living Choices Inc employed 283 individuals.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Midstate Independent Living Choices Inc is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.

For the year ending 06/2021, Midstate Independent Living Choices Inc generated $3.6m in total revenue. This represents relatively stable growth, over the past 6 years the organization has increased revenue by an average of 1.0% each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$3.4m during the year ending 06/2021. While expenses have increased by 0.1% per year over the past 6 years. They've been increasing with an increasing level of total revenue. You can explore the organizations financials more deeply in the financial statements section below.

Describe the Organization's Mission:

Part 3 - Line 1

PROVIDE ASSISTANCE FOR PERSONS WITH DISABILITIES.

Describe the Organization's Program Activity:

Part 3 - Line 4a

THE PAS PROGRAM PROVIDES ASSISTANCE TO ADULTS AND CHILDREN WITH DISABILITIES. SERVICES ARE PROVIDED IN THE CONSUMER'S HOME. THE HELP CAN RANGE FROM SIMPLE PERSONAL NEEDS TO COMPLICATED PERSONAL CARES. (SERVICES INCLUDE: PERSONAL CARES, SUPPORTIVE HOME CARES, RESPITE AND MEDICATION SET-UPS)


MILC STAFF PROVIDE RESOURCES TO PERSONS WITH DISABILITIES CURRENT, CHANGING OR NEWLY EMERGING NEEDS IN SUPPORT OF THEIR INDIVIDUAL INDEPENDENT LIVING GOALS. MILC IS INVESTED IN PROVIDING OPPORTUNITIES TO EMPOWER AND EDUCATE PERSONS WITH DISABILITES TO MAKE INFORMED CHOICES, TO HELP THEM LEARN AND SELF ADVOCATE AND INFORM THE LOCAL, STATE AND NATIONAL COMMUNITY ABOUT ISSUES OF CONCERN OR NEED.


IRIS PROGRAM SERVES PEOPLE WITH DISABILITIES BY PARTNERING WITH THEM TO HELP PLAN AND DIRECT LONG-TERM CARE SUPPORT AND SERVICES TO LIVE INDEPENDENT AND PRODUCTIVE LIVES WITHIN THEIR COMMUNITY. OUR SERVICES ARE CONSUMER DIRECTED.


REPRESENTATIVE PAYEE PROGRAM PROVIDES FINANCIAL MANAGEMENT SERVICES FOR INDIVIDUALS WHO HAVE BEEN IDENTIFIED BY SOCIAL SECURITY ADMINISTRATION AS BEING UNABLE TO MANAGE THEIR DISABILITY BENEFITS.
